Forklift carries giant bowl of porridge Local News - 15 Jul 2010 ( #470 ) - Cupar, Scotland <1 min read A forklift was used to carry the world's biggest bowl of porridge this month.About 1,521lbs (690kg) of porridge was prepared at the Highland Games in Cupar, Fife, The Daily Express reported. Scott's Porage Oats contributed the oats and firefighters added water before the mixture was heated and cooked for several hours. A forklift then transported the giant bowl for weighing by Guinness world record adjudicator Craig Glenday.Enough to feed 2,000 people, it is four times the previous record set in Manchester last year.
